Font-and-mouth disease virus (FMDV) causes a highly contagious and economically important vesicular disease of wild and domestic cloven-hoofed animals. Fast and reliable diagnosis of the disease is essential for preventing the spread of the disease and tracing the source of an outbreak. Method: A fluorogenic TaqMan RT-PCR assay using a primer/probe set designed from the 3D region of the virus genome was developed for the specific detection of foot-and-mouth disease virus in epithelial suspensions and cell culture virus preparations. Result: The reverse transcription polymerase chain reaction (RT-PCR) specifically detected FMD virus in samples with greater sensitivity than conventional RT-PCR procedure. The fluorogenic RT-PCR provides relatively fast results, enables a quantitative assessment to be made of virus amounts and can handle more samples and/or replicates of samples in a single assay than the conventional RT-PCR procedure. Conclusion: The results suggest that it is a valuable procedure for FMD virus diagnosis.
